For Into the Wild, according to the book he was under prepared for livingoff the land, but he was only staying in Alaska for just the summer and there was a very good chance he would of survived if he would of stored the wildpotato seeds better and the mold wouldn't of grown on them and if the stream he need to cross wouldn't have grown so much because of the snow melting.He would of made it to if he would of brought a map that showed the local surrounding and the bridge pulley system to carry him over the widen stream duringthe summer months. So yes he should of spent a little more time preparing himself and having better supplies but he had his mind made up and he already decidedwhat he wanted to do and according the book he was very stubborn like that. I do respect for the acts like donating $25,000 of his own college fund to acharity, and by not going along with the rest of America in its consumer based lifestyle, by having principles, like not wanting to get a free ride from hisparents by having them buy him a new car and by paying for his law school, I also respected him for doing what he wanted to do instead of what everyone elsewanted him to do even, with his intelligence (the book and move say that he could of made it into Harvard Law Program if he applied). I forgot to answer the question about his housing to, i don't know if he did have a tent or not i can't remember, but i know that he did not know thatthe "magic" bus was up there. I know he was pretty confident he was going to survive because i thought i remember reading that while rafting hesurvived on a 5 pound bag of rice for like a month so he thought three month in Alaska would not be that big of a deal.
